package stateless

import (
"testing"

"github.com/ethereum/go-ethereum/common"
)

func TestWitnessStatsAdd(t *testing.T) {
tests := []struct {
name string
nodes map[string][]byte
owner common.Hash
expectedAccountDepth int64
expectedStorageDepth int64
}{
{
name: "empty nodes",
nodes: map[string][]byte{},
owner: common.Hash{},
expectedAccountDepth: 0,
expectedStorageDepth: 0,
},
{
name: "single account trie leaf",
nodes: map[string][]byte{
"abc": []byte("data"),
},
owner: common.Hash{},
expectedAccountDepth: 3,
expectedStorageDepth: 0,
},
{
name: "account trie with internal nodes",
nodes: map[string][]byte{
"a": []byte("data1"),
"ab": []byte("data2"),
"abc": []byte("data3"),
},
owner: common.Hash{},
expectedAccountDepth: 3, // Only "abc" is a leaf
expectedStorageDepth: 0,
},
{
name: "multiple account trie branches",
nodes: map[string][]byte{
"a": []byte("data1"),
"ab": []byte("data2"),
"abc": []byte("data3"),
"b": []byte("data4"),
"bc": []byte("data5"),
"bcd": []byte("data6"),
},
owner: common.Hash{},
expectedAccountDepth: 6, // "abc" (3) + "bcd" (3) = 6
expectedStorageDepth: 0,
},
{
name: "siblings are all leaves",
nodes: map[string][]byte{
"aa": []byte("data1"),
"ab": []byte("data2"),
"ac": []byte("data3"),
},
owner: common.Hash{},
expectedAccountDepth: 6, // 2 + 2 + 2 = 6
expectedStorageDepth: 0,
},
{
name: "storage trie leaves",
nodes: map[string][]byte{
"1": []byte("data1"),
"12": []byte("data2"),
"123": []byte("data3"),
"124": []byte("data4"),
},
owner: common.HexToHash("0x1234"),
expectedAccountDepth: 0,
expectedStorageDepth: 6, // "123" (3) + "124" (3) = 6
},
{
name: "complex trie structure",
nodes: map[string][]byte{
"1": []byte("data1"),
"12": []byte("data2"),
"123": []byte("data3"),
"124": []byte("data4"),
"2": []byte("data5"),
"23": []byte("data6"),
"234": []byte("data7"),
"235": []byte("data8"),
"3": []byte("data9"),
},
owner: common.Hash{},
expectedAccountDepth: 13, // "123"(3) + "124"(3) + "234"(3) + "235"(3) + "3"(1) = 13
expectedStorageDepth: 0,
},
}

for _, tt := range tests {
t.Run(tt.name, func(t *testing.T) {
stats := NewWitnessStats()
stats.Add(tt.nodes, tt.owner)

// Check account trie depth
if stats.accountTrie.totalDepth != tt.expectedAccountDepth {
t.Errorf("Account trie total depth = %d, want %d", stats.accountTrie.totalDepth, tt.expectedAccountDepth)
}

// Check storage trie depth
if stats.storageTrie.totalDepth != tt.expectedStorageDepth {
t.Errorf("Storage trie total depth = %d, want %d", stats.storageTrie.totalDepth, tt.expectedStorageDepth)
}
})
}
}
